How to dynamically filter visuals by month minus one

I've been having a look at this forum, and there are lots of similar questions on this topic, but I couldn't find any which are specific to my requirements.

 

I have the below visuals on my report, these are currently filtered by the 'Period' slicer on the top left. For the first row, this is exactly how I want it to behave. But for the second row, I want to be able to see the previous month's data dynamically. I.e currently the top row is showing February, but I want the second row to automatically show January.

If I catched it right you will need a measure which calculates the measure used in your second row -1 Month.
Stg like this:

CALCULATE(
                [Sales Amount],
                DATEADD('Date'[Date], -1, MONTH)
)
Just an idea. Try out.
